Loading [MathJax]/extensions/MathMenu.js
Access Characteristic-based Cache Replacement Policy in an SSD | IEEE Conference Publication | IEEE Xplore

Access Characteristic-based Cache Replacement Policy in an SSD


Abstract:

The flash translation layer (FTL) of a modern solid-state drive (SSD) employs the address translation because a host system and a flash memory have different granularity ...Show More
Notes: This article was mistakenly omitted from the original submission to IEEE Xplore. It is now included as part of the conference record.

Abstract:

The flash translation layer (FTL) of a modern solid-state drive (SSD) employs the address translation because a host system and a flash memory have different granularity units. For this reason, a large piece of data is broken into several pages, which contain partial-pages. Writing these partial-pages induces lots of read-modify-write operations that increase write amplification. If there is a locality among consecutive write accesses, delaying the cache eviction of partial pages can help reduce the number of flash writes. However, conventional cache replacement policies, which are not based on access characteristics, are not easy to take advantage of the delayed cache eviction. Therefore, in this paper, we propose the access characteristic-based cache replacement policy to reduce the number of cache evictions due to partial-page updates. First, the policy distinguishes eviction priority by data size because the access frequency of cache lines varies depending on the requested data size. Second, the policy manages eviction priority by receiving the data access characteristic, such as reusability, from the host. The proposed policy reduces the number of flash writes due to cache eviction by 10.6 % and 9.4 % on average, respectively, compared to FIFO and LRU policies.
Notes: This article was mistakenly omitted from the original submission to IEEE Xplore. It is now included as part of the conference record.
Date of Conference: 19-22 January 2020
Date Added to IEEE Xplore: 18 June 2020
ISBN Information:
Conference Location: Barcelona, Spain